This adds config option CONFIG_MDIO_BUS_DEBUGFS which, when enabled,
adds support to communicate with the devices connected to the MDIO
via debugfs.

For every MDIO bus this creates directory
  /sys/kernel/debug/mdio_bus/MDIO_BUS_NAME
with files "addr", "reg" and "val".
User can write device address to the "addr" file and register number to
the "reg" file, and then can read the value of the register from the
"val" file, or can write new value by writing to the "val" file.

This is useful when debugging various PHYs or switches.

+config MDIO_BUS_DEBUGFS
+	bool "MDIO bus debugfs support"
+	depends on DEBUG_FS
+	help
+	  This adds support to communicate via the MDIO bus via files in
+	  debugfs. Note that using this on a PHY device that is being handled by
+	  a driver can break the state of the PHY.
